Output 89dc698e52482b50d3bb27c63dbfceb657b51bf07cc16bff9f9caa4fbde76034:19

value
110000
script pubkey
OP_0 OP_PUSHBYTES_20 12c9dc0d81bcbe68606a16e471266f7fdebec46b
address
bc1qztyacrvphjlxscr2zmj8zfn00l0ta3rtgwq5fp
transaction
89dc698e52482b50d3bb27c63dbfceb657b51bf07cc16bff9f9caa4fbde76034
confirmations
192557
spent
true